- Type:
- Earthquake
- Date:
- February 14, 1972 CE
- Location:
- 96 km SE of Lata, Solomon Islands
- Magnitude:
- 7.4 Mw
- Depth:
- 102.6 km
- Intensity (MMI):
- 7.08
